Zona Romantica, also known as the Romantic Zone, is a vibrant and lively neighborhood nestled in the heart of Puerto Vallarta. This picturesque area is renowned for its charming cobblestone streets, colorful buildings, and a welcoming atmosphere that captivates visitors from around the world. With its rich blend of culture, history, and modern amenities, Zona Romantica offers an unforgettable experience for every type of traveler. Stroll through the bustling streets and discover a plethora of boutique shops, art galleries, and street vendors offering unique crafts and souvenirs. The neighborhood is a food lover's paradise, boasting a diverse selection of restaurants and cafes that serve everything from traditional Mexican cuisine to international delights. Don't miss the opportunity to savor fresh seafood at one of the many beachfront eateries while enjoying stunning views of Banderas Bay. As the sun sets, Zona Romantica comes alive with vibrant nightlife. Whether you're in the mood for a quiet drink at a cozy bar or a night of dancing at a lively nightclub, there's something for everyone. The area is also known for its LGBTQ+ friendly environment, with numerous bars and clubs catering to the community. For those seeking relaxation, the beautiful Los Muertos Beach is just a stone's throw away. Spend your days lounging on the golden sands, swimming in the warm waters, or partaking in exciting water sports. The iconic Los Muertos Pier is a must-visit, offering breathtaking views and a perfect spot for a leisurely stroll.     Getting There

    Zona Romantica is conveniently situated in the heart of Puerto Vallarta, making it easily accessible from other neighborhoods. From the airport, you can take a taxi or rideshare service directly to Zona Romantica, which typically takes around 30 minutes. If you're coming from the Malecon or El Centro, you can walk along the beachfront promenade for a scenic route or take a local bus that frequently runs these routes.

    Getting Around

    Zona Romantica is a walkable neighborhood, and most attractions, restaurants, and beaches are within a short walking distance. For longer distances, local buses run regularly throughout the area, offering an inexpensive option for transportation. Taxis and rideshare services like Uber are widely available and provide convenient transport. Bicycle rentals are also popular, with many shops offering rentals for exploring the scenic coastline.

    Safety

    Zona Romantica is generally safe for tourists, but like any urban area, it's wise to remain vigilant. Avoid wandering alone at night in poorly lit areas. While the neighborhood is well-patrolled, areas such as the outskirts of the city may have higher crime rates. Always be cautious of your belongings and avoid displaying valuables overtly to minimize the risk of petty theft.

    Emergency Situations

    In the event of an emergency, dial 911 for assistance. Local hospitals such as Hospital CMQ and private clinics are available in the area. It is advisable to maintain travel insurance that covers medical emergencies. For minor health issues, there are numerous pharmacies in the neighborhood offering over-the-counter medications.

    Local Tips

    To experience Zona Romantica like a local, visit the Saturday market at Lazaro Cardenas Park for fresh produce and artisan goods. Engage with local vendors and ask for recommendations on hidden gems. Don't miss the chance to explore the art galleries and boutique shops tucked away in the cobblestone streets. For a unique experience, take a sunset walk along the Malecon and enjoy the street performances.

    The Origins of Zona Romantica

    Zona Romantica, originally known as Old Town, began to develop in the late 19th century. This area became a hub for artists and writers, drawn by its natural beauty and vibrant culture. The foundations of the modern-day neighbourhood were laid as Puerto Vallarta transitioned from a small fishing village into a tourist destination.

    The Artistic Influence of the 1960s

    In the 1960s, Puerto Vallarta gained international fame after the filming of 'The Night of the Iguana' starring Richard Burton and Ava Gardner. This event marked the beginning of a cultural renaissance in Zona Romantica, attracting artists, musicians, and a bohemian lifestyle that shaped the character of the neighbourhood. The local art scene flourished, with galleries and studios opening along the cobblestone streets.

    Growth of the LGBTQ+ Community

    Zona Romantica is known as the heart of Puerto Vallarta's LGBTQ+ community, particularly since the 1980s. The establishment of gay-friendly bars, clubs, and events transformed the neighbourhood into a welcoming space for LGBTQ+ visitors. This cultural shift has contributed to the vibrant nightlife and inclusivity that Zona Romantica is celebrated for today.

    Cultural Festivals and Events

    The neighbourhood hosts numerous cultural festivals, including the annual Vallarta Pride celebration, which brings together locals and tourists to celebrate diversity and inclusion. Other events, such as the Puerto Vallarta International Film Festival, have also found their home in Zona Romantica, further solidifying its status as a cultural hub.

    Architectural Heritage and Modern Development

    As Zona Romantica has evolved, it has retained much of its traditional architecture, characterized by vibrant colours and charming pueblo-style buildings. The area has seen a blend of old and new, with modern developments respecting the historical significance of the neighbourhood while catering to the growing tourism industry.
